Exports by Country

China (X tons), Poland (X tons) and the United States (X tons) were the main destinations of composite laboratory reagents exports from Denmark, with a combined X% share of total exports. Japan, Turkey, Norway, Germany, Sweden, India, Saudi Arabia, Spain, the UK and Taiwan (Chinese) lagged somewhat behind, together comprising a further X%.

From 2012 to 2022, the biggest increases were recorded for Saudi Arabia (with a CAGR of X%), while shipments for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.

In value terms, the largest markets for composite laboratory reagents exported from Denmark were China ($X), Japan ($X) and the United States ($X), with a combined X% share of total exports. Germany, Poland, Spain, Saudi Arabia, Norway, the UK, Sweden, Taiwan (Chinese), India and Turkey lagged somewhat behind, together accounting for a further X%.

Among the main countries of destination, Saudi Arabia, with a CAGR of X%, recorded the highest rates of growth with regard to the value of exports, over the period under review, while shipments for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.

Imports by Country

In 2022, China (X tons) constituted the largest supplier of composite laboratory reagents to Denmark, with a X% share of total imports. Moreover, composite laboratory reagents imports from China exceeded the figures recorded by the second-largest supplier, Germany (X tons), threefold. The third position in this ranking was held by France (X tons), with an X% share.

From 2012 to 2022, the average annual rate of growth in terms of volume from China totaled X%. The remaining supplying countries recorded the following average annual rates of imports growth: Germany (X% per year) and France (X% per year).

In value terms, the largest composite laboratory reagents suppliers to Denmark were Germany ($X), the United States ($X) and the Netherlands ($X), together accounting for X% of total imports. China, Sweden, France, the UK, Finland, Belgium and Austria lagged somewhat behind, together accounting for a further X%.

In terms of the main suppliers, China, with a CAGR of X%, recorded the highest rates of growth with regard to the value of imports, over the period under review, while purchases for the other leaders experienced more modest paces of growth.

The countries with the highest volumes of production in 2022 were China, the United States and Germany, with a combined 51% share of global production. India, Japan, Brazil, the UK, Poland, Mexico, South Korea, Singapore, Ireland and Canada lagged somewhat behind, together accounting for a further 35%.
In value terms, the largest composite laboratory reagents suppliers to Denmark were Germany, the United States and the Netherlands, with a combined 58% share of total imports. China, Sweden, France, the UK, Finland, Belgium and Austria lagged somewhat behind, together comprising a further 34%.
In value terms, the largest markets for composite laboratory reagents exported from Denmark were China, Japan and the United States, together accounting for 41% of total exports. Germany, Poland, Spain, Saudi Arabia, Norway, the UK, Sweden, Taiwan Chinese), India and Turkey lagged somewhat behind, together accounting for a further 32%.
The average composite laboratory reagents export price stood at $144,031 per ton in 2022, rising by 8.8% against the previous year.
The average composite laboratory reagents import price stood at $119,205 per ton in 2022, remaining relatively unchanged against the previous year.
